Message type: E = Error
Message class: D7 - Messages for Development Class SDBO
Message number: 011
Message text: Checks whether BRBACKUP can provide backup information

- Checks whether BRBACKUP can provide backup information ?The SAP error message D7011 indicates that there is an issue with the BRBACKUP tool, which is part of the SAP BR*Tools suite used for database backup and recovery. This specific error suggests that BRBACKUP is unable to provide backup information, which can be due to several reasons.
Causes of Error D7011
Configuration Issues: The BRBACKUP tool may not be properly configured. This could include incorrect parameters in the configuration files or missing environment variables.
Access Permissions: The user running the BRBACKUP command may not have the necessary permissions to access the backup files or directories.
Backup Files Missing: The backup files that BRBACKUP is trying to access may be missing or corrupted.
Database Connectivity: There may be issues with the database connection, preventing BRBACKUP from retrieving the necessary information.
Version Compatibility: There could be compatibility issues between the version of BR*Tools and the database or SAP system you are using.
Solutions to Error D7011
Check Configuration: Review the configuration settings for BRBACKUP. Ensure that all parameters are correctly set in the configuration files (e.g.,
BRBACKUP
configuration file).Verify Permissions: Ensure that the user executing the BRBACKUP command has the necessary permissions to access the backup directories and files. You may need to adjust file system permissions.
Check Backup Files: Verify that the backup files exist in the expected location and are not corrupted. If they are missing, you may need to perform a new backup.
Test Database Connectivity: Ensure that the database is up and running and that there are no connectivity issues. You can test the connection using database tools or commands.
*Update BRTools*: If you are using an outdated version of BRTools, consider updating to the latest version that is compatible with your SAP system and database.
Review Logs: Check the logs generated by BRBACKUP for more detailed error messages that can provide additional context on the issue.
Consult Documentation: Refer to the official SAP documentation for BR*Tools for any specific troubleshooting steps related to error D7011.
